What Is a Deep Clean?

A deep clean is a comprehensive, intensive cleaning of your entire property that goes far beyond what regular weekly or fortnightly cleaning covers. While routine cleaning maintains surface-level cleanliness — vacuuming, mopping, wiping surfaces — a deep clean reaches into every corner, behind every appliance, inside every cupboard, and addresses the accumulated grime, grease, limescale, and dust that builds up over months or years of daily living.

In Dublin, where properties range from compact city centre apartments to large suburban family homes, deep cleaning needs vary enormously. A studio in Rathmines with hard water limescale and poor ventilation needs different attention from a 4-bed house in Malahide with a large kitchen and multiple bathrooms. Kitchen Deep Clean

The kitchen is the most intensive part of any deep clean. Dublin kitchens — particularly in apartments with limited ventilation — accumulate grease on extractor hoods, splashbacks, and hob surrounds that regular cleaning barely touches. Our kitchen deep clean includes:

  • Oven interior and exterior cleaned, racks degreased, glass door cleaned inside and out
  • Hob, burners, and trivets degreased and polished
  • Extractor hood and filters degreased (replaceable filters flagged if beyond cleaning)
  • Fridge and freezer emptied, cleaned, and sanitised (contents stored safely during cleaning)
  • Microwave, toaster, kettle, and all small appliance exteriors cleaned
  • All cupboards and drawers cleaned inside and out, shelf liners replaced if needed
  • Worktops degreased, polished, and sanitised
  • Splashbacks, tiles, and grouting degreased and descaled
  • Sink, taps, and draining area descaled and polished
  • Dishwasher and washing machine exteriors cleaned, seals checked for mould
  • Bins emptied, cleaned, and deodorised
  • Floor mopped with disinfectant, edges and corners hand-cleaned

Bathroom Deep Clean

Dublin’s hard water leaves limescale deposits on shower screens, taps, and tiles. Bathrooms with poor ventilation develop mould on grouting and silicone seals. Our bathroom deep clean tackles all of it:

  • Shower enclosure, screen, head, and hose descaled and cleaned
  • Bath scrubbed, descaled, and taps polished to a shine
  • Toilet cleaned inside, outside, behind, and around the base, including cistern exterior
  • Basin and vanity unit cleaned, taps descaled and polished
  • Mirror cleaned streak-free
  • All tiles cleaned and grouting treated for mould
  • Silicone seals treated (mould removal) or flagged for replacement
  • Extractor fan cleaned of dust and debris
  • Towel rails, heated towel rack, and accessories cleaned
  • Floor mopped with disinfectant, corners and behind toilet hand-cleaned

Deep Clean vs Regular Clean — What Is the Difference?

A regular clean maintains your home between deep cleans — vacuuming, mopping, wiping visible surfaces, cleaning bathrooms, and tidying kitchens. It typically takes 2–3 hours for a Dublin house and addresses surface-level cleanliness.

A deep clean is 2–3 times longer and covers everything a regular clean does, plus inside ovens, inside cupboards, behind appliances, behind radiators, grouting and limescale treatment, skirting boards along their full length, internal windows, light fittings, cobwebs, walls, and every surface that regular cleaning skips. Think of a regular clean as maintenance and a deep clean as restoration.

For Dublin homes, we recommend a deep clean every 3–6 months, supplemented by regular fortnightly or weekly cleaning in between. If you only book one professional clean per year, make it a deep clean — ideally in spring.

Why Dublin Properties Need Professional Deep Cleaning

Dublin properties face specific challenges that make professional deep cleaning particularly important:

  • Hard water: Dublin’s water supply leaves limescale deposits on taps, shower screens, and appliances. Professional descaling products and techniques remove build-up that household products struggle with.
  • Poor ventilation: Many Dublin apartments, particularly older conversions and city centre builds, have limited natural ventilation. This leads to condensation, mould growth on grouting and window seals, and musty odours that require targeted treatment.
  • High-density living: Compact Dublin apartments see intensive daily use of kitchens and bathrooms, accelerating the build-up of grease, limescale, and soap scum.
  • Older properties: Dublin has a significant stock of Victorian and Edwardian houses with original features — cornicing, fireplaces, sash windows — that collect dust and require careful cleaning.
  • Construction dust: Dublin’s ongoing development means many properties experience construction dust from nearby building works, even without internal renovation.

Our Dublin Deep Cleaning Process

Every Dublin deep clean follows a structured process to ensure consistent, thorough results:

  1. Assessment: Our team arrives and walks through the property with you to identify priorities, special requirements, and any areas needing particular attention.
  2. Preparation: We protect floors and furnishings, move accessible furniture, and set up our equipment.
  3. Kitchen first: The kitchen takes the longest and benefits from early attention — oven cleaners and degreasers need dwell time.
  4. Bathrooms: Descaling products are applied and left to work while we clean other areas.
  5. Room-by-room: We work systematically through every room, top to bottom, left to right.
  6. Floors last: All hard floors are mopped and all carpets vacuumed as the final step, after all dust and debris has fallen from above.
  7. Walk-through: We walk through the completed property with you to ensure you are satisfied with every room.
